Can't get Data Visualizer Module to display any data

We’re trying to rebuild our dashboards with charts produced with the data visualizer in Version 2.6.

I’m trying to build charts using data elements. To ensure I see data, I’m picking national level for the org unit and selecting this year as the time period for which I clearly see data in the dataset reports.

When I press update, I get the “No data” message. It doesn’t seem to make any difference which data element I select. Over 100 facilities have already entered their data for January.

Hi Adolphe,

Are you running DHIS on your local machine?

Sounds like you have not managed to update DHIS correctly then.

These are the steps to follow:

  • stop tomcat

  • delete webapps/dhis folder and webapps/dhis.war file

  • put the new dhis.war file in webapps/

  • start tomcat
